    I specifically chose Baa atoll as it is in the protected...

    I specifically chose Baa atoll as it is in the protected Biosphere that regulates fishing and any harmful practices to the underwater environment and coral reefs. It consists of a number of small individual islands as well as a number of "native" islands where locals live and maldivian culture can be experienced. It's also not too far from Male airport - just a short domestic flight and speedboat to the island.
